One Happy Island is an indiepop band from Boston with sloppy DIY tendencies. Chief exports include handclaps, ukulele strings, harmonicas, bittersweetly jangley ballads, furiously unfocused kazoo solos, and unashamed lo-fi recordings. It is the intention of Shannon, Rebecca, Clint, and Brad to take their songcraft and melodies to new levels of fun, fun, and fun.

New limited-edition compilation CD (not CD-R!) containing all three of our EPs: One Happy Island (Self-released, originally limited to 100 copies), Pulaski Park(WeePop, originally limited to 120 copies), and Secret Party That The Other Party Doesn't Know About (WeePop, CD originally limited to 120 copies, blue vinyl seven-inch originally limited to 400 copies).
In hand-numbered, hand-screened jacket with lyric insert. First pressing limited to 250 copies.
